QuestionMark

http://www.qmark.com

QuestionMark Perception is the new suite of software from Question Mark Computing - now regarded as the most widely used commercial provider of CAA software in UK HE. The Perception software suite enables users to create their own tests, surveys, questionnaires, and assessments for use via the web or an Intranet. Perception is an application that contains both Windows and web-based software. For example, users create tests and surveys within a Windows application, while users analyse the results via web-based reporting. QuestionMark Perception can be used for both formative and summative purposes.

Perception contains two Windows applications, Question Manager and Session Manager. Question Manager enables users to create their own questions and organise these within hierarchical item banks. Session Manager enables the user to then construct tests and surveys around these questions. Both of these Windows applications operate independently of Perception Server, the web-based portion of the software suite.

As questions and tests/surveys are created, they are saved within databases and published to the master server database. Perception Server then accesses this database and serves out the tests and surveys to authorised individuals over the web or an Intranet.

The Perception software suite supports a number of core questions types including:

  • Multiple choice
  • Selection question
  • Fill-in-the-blank
  • Hotspot
  • Essay question
  • Multiple hotspots
  • Text match
  • Matrix
  • Numeric question
  • Explanation screens

Software requirements

The Windows components of Perception require a 32-bit Windows operating system (e.g. Windows NT, Windows 95/98). It is recommend that users have at least 20MB hard drive space free for these items to operate correctly.

Perception Server is not a web server program or a piece of hardware. Rather, the software is run by a web server. In order to install the web-based server components user will need an ISAPI web server with the Microsoft Active Server Pages (ASP) facility installed. Most organisations install Perception Server on a Windows NT PC running Internet Information Server (IIS) version 3 or higher.
